The final price for your bathroom project depends on a few specific things. First, the size of your space and the layout changes you want matter. If we are moving plumbing lines or electrical outlets, that adds labor time compared to a simple swap. Your choice of materials—like tile type, custom vanities, or premium shower hardware—also shifts the total. We focus on your specific needs to ensure you don't overpay for things you don't want. Popular bathroom accessories in Atlanta include modern towel bars, robe hooks, and stylish soap dispensers. Consider matte black or brushed gold finishes for a contemporary look. Storage solutions like floating shelves or wall-mounted cabinets are also in demand. Ensure accessories complement your bathroom's overall design and color scheme.
Satin paint for a bathroom in Atlanta is a durable, washable finish. It offers a subtle sheen that reflects light well. This type of paint is resistant to moisture and mildew, making it ideal for humid environments. It's easier to clean than flat paint, which is beneficial in high-traffic areas. Always ensure good ventilation during application and drying.

Good bathroom wall panels for Atlanta homes offer a modern and low-maintenance alternative to tile. Options include waterproof PVC or composite panels. They are easy to install and come in various designs and colors. These panels resist moisture and are simple to clean, making them practical for bathrooms. Ensure they are suitable for wet areas.
A wood bathroom vanity for Atlanta homes should be constructed from moisture-resistant wood like teak or oak, or properly sealed engineered wood. Consider the finish and its ability to withstand humidity. Ensure the vanity provides adequate storage and complements your bathroom's style. Proper installation is key to its longevity.
